想要用QT写一个有趣又实用的随机点名程序?其实并不难!首先,你需要熟悉QT的基本框架和信号槽机制。可以使用QT Creator快速搭建界面,比如添加一个按钮(QPushButton)和一个文本框(QTextBrowser),用来显示随机抽取的名字。
第一步,准备一份包含所有学生名字的列表,比如 `QStringList names`。然后,在按钮点击事件中加入随机数生成逻辑,利用 `QRandomGenerator` 来随机选取一名同学。抽取后,通过 `setText()` 方法将结果展示在文本框里。
代码示例:
```cpp
void MainWindow::on_pushButton_clicked() {
int randomIndex = QRandomGenerator::global()->bounded(names.size());
ui->textBrowser->setText(names[randomIndex]);
}
```
最后,记得测试程序是否能稳定运行,并美化界面让其更吸引人。这样一个简单但有趣的随机点名器就完成啦!快来试试吧,说不定下一个被点到的就是你哦!🤩